A new six speed automatic transmission for automobiles offers an estimated 4% improvement in fuel economy compared to traditional four speed transmissions. If a four speed transmission car averages 30 MPG and gasoline costs $4.00 per gallon, how much extra cost can a motorist pay for a fuel efficient six speed transmission? Assume that the car will be driven for 120,000 miles over its lifetime for 10 years. The motorist can earn 6% per year on investments.
